                  To answer the latest questions...

                  1) Why classic batting? Because I find it to be the most realistic way to play. It's all about timing. I've always hated having a contact swing vs. a power swing. Classic batting is about bat on ball physics and eyeing up the pitch and making perfect contact based upon split second decisions. I do not use the left directional stick. I LOVE this element of the game...and this year 2K nailed it.

                  2) Why pitch speed at 80? After reading MANY threads, it seemed to be the number that many slider creators arrived at. It's not so fast that all pitches look alike and get on you too quickly. But it does allow for a second or so to acknowledge the type of pitch, location and speed of it. Nothing magical about that number but it's a solid, agreeable one.

                  3) Do I strike out a lot? Yes and no... I do when I get in a rush or get frustrated and stop playing baseball with my head. I take a LOT of pitches...I work the count and try to get the pitch I want. I struggle with curveballs but can tee up a fastball well. Like in real life, sometimes it takes me a couple innings to figure a pitcher out. Patience is key with these sliders...

                  4) Hit homeruns with lesser power batters? No, I don't. BUT, I only play exhibition games, not franchise. Franchise mode is still broken and I'm awaiting the patch to fix some things. This is a known GAME flaw, not a slider flaw. The players have been rated for sim-engine purposes, so we are once again left the human/user element being flawed. Even at 50 power I hit homers... Actually, I hit a bomb to deep right field (but slightly foul) with Brett Gardner of the Yankees the other night. I can't recall his power number, but I believe it's not high.

                  5) The 50 / 50 split success? By this I believe you (PMO) mean the new finding about putting cpu pitch success at 50 with human batting power at 50... Yes, homers are no problem for me. I've hit quite a few. I LOVE this new setting. Two discoveries that receive credit are "Redemption" finding the 50 cpu pitch success and for "The Bimmer" sharing the importance of inputting the slider values from ALL-STAR level.

                  If you guys are struggling to hit homers, here's my suggestion: keep cpu pitch success at 50 - do NOT move that value higher!!! But start raising your user batting power figure. I'd move it to 60 and see what you get - but give it TEN games. If you're not seeing anything, then raise it to 70...and then 75... I really don't see why you would ever have to go higher than 75 (80 tops). Again, it's all about timing...

                  So, there's other factors involved: pitch recognition... seeing the ball... maybe you guys need to look at different BATTING CAMERAS - the default one I use is kinda far back so maybe you need a ZOOMED camera. Or, one final suggestion: lower the cpu pitch speed. Take it down to 75...

                  These sliders are a "base" set. Tweak to fit your needs. I value your feedback and want to be certain that we're not seeing problems that become a pattern. But I'm not seeing anything wrong so the base is set. Hope this information is helpful...
